      Celebrating Robert Bateman's 80th birthday, this collection features 75 full-color reproductions of his recent wildlife paintings, showcasing both North American and international scenes. Accompanied by an insightful essay from Bateman, the book delves into themes of nature, environmentalism, and the significance of art in wilderness preservation. Additionally, it includes black-and-white sketches and commentary on selected works, making it a vital addition for both dedicated fans and newcomers to Bateman's artistry.

      Robert Bateman's artwork is deeply rooted in his lifelong passion for nature, sparked by childhood experiences of painting birds. His paintings reflect a profound love and respect for wildlife, while also serving as a commentary on environmental issues. As a dedicated environmentalist, Bateman expresses concern for the planet's future and aims to document its beauty and power. This book captures his artistic philosophy and the critical environmental messages woven throughout his work, resonating with those who appreciate both art and nature's preservation.
